As of May 18, 2021, the average annual salary for Mail Handler in New Hampshire is $38,282, equivalent to $18 per hour, $736 weekly, or $3,190 monthly. These figures, sourced from Salary.com’s real-time job posting scans, highlight competitive earning potential for Mail Handler in cities like Santa Clara, San Jose, and Fremont.

Annually Salaries for Mail Handler in New Hampshire vary widely, spanning from $32,599 to $43,059. Most professionals fall between the 25th percentile ($35,307) and 75th percentile ($40,782), while top earners (90th percentile) make $43,059 per year. What is a Mail Handler ?

A postal worker is one who works for a post office, such as a mail carrier. In the U.S., postal workers are represented by the National Postal Mail Handlers Union - NPMHU, the National Association of Rural Letter Carriers and the American Postal Workers Union, part of the AFL-CIO. In Canada, they are represented by the Canadian Union of Postal Workers and in the United Kingdom by the Communication Workers Union. The US Postal Service employs around 584,000 people. The bulk of these work as: Service clerks - Sell stamps and postage, help people pick up packages and assist with other services...
